Output 66609d3cf632750a95cdcbd7aa3113b1b396dbd78238ecc795c5e2caeccb0364:0

value
135875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9cfdd076ddcfc4ff8d2a12f98e4f980a57c5d4c OP_EQUAL
address
3P1JNqo4UdpqTeiNZR9x2Crbdq3Xk9ayHs
transaction
66609d3cf632750a95cdcbd7aa3113b1b396dbd78238ecc795c5e2caeccb0364
spent
true